Location-based promotions using data derived from item sampling events
First Claim
1. A method of identifying a set of recommended items to a user, comprising:
- correlating a first item to one or more potential second items using a computing system and a data repository associated with the computing system to identify a set of candidate items predicted to be of interest to the user, the data repository containing at least one rating for the first item from the user, the user the at least one rating for the first item having been acquired during a group item sampling event during which the first item was sampled;
identifying a user physical location based on location data for the user provided by a user mobile computing device;
correlating the user physical location to one or more selected merchants in the vicinity of the user physical location with the computing system, wherein the one or more selected merchants are identified by the computing system to carry one or more of the candidate items;
in response to detecting the one or more merchants in the vicinity of the user physical location, processing the set of candidate items with the computing system to identify the set of recommended items based on a calculated rating for the user for the set of candidate items;
providing at least one electronic coupon to the user'"'"'s mobile computing device for selected ones of the set of recommended items; and
providing electronic location indicia to the user'"'"'s mobile computing device identifying a physical location of the one or more selected merchants carrying the selected ones of the set of recommended items.

Abstract
Items—including gourmet products—are evaluated and rated by participants in a controlled event, which can be coordinated by software locally or at a dedicated website. Event data, including item scores and participant scores can be shared with vendors, merchants and other commercial entities associated with the products. Promotional incentives from such entities for the products (and related products) can then be directly targeted and provided to participants and other members of the public. The participant'"'"'s activities can also be collected and disseminated to affiliates/friends of the participants through social networking sites, personalized web pages, etc.

15. A method of identifying a set of recommended consumable items to a user, comprising:
-
generating an invitation for a sampling event, the invitation including an access code required for participants, including the user, to attend said event during a first sampling event period; conducting said sampling event for said participants, during which sampling event ratings are collected from the user and said participants for a set of consumable items, including at least a first rating from the user for at least one first consumable item; correlating the first consumable item to one or more potential second items using a computing system and a data repository associated with the computing system to identify a set of candidate items predicted to be of interest to the user; identifying a user physical location based on location data for the user provided by a user mobile computing device; correlating the user physical location to one or more selected merchants in the vicinity of the user physical location with the computing system, wherein the one or more selected merchants are identified by the computing system to carry one or more of the candidate items; in response to detecting the one or more merchants in the vicinity of the user physical location, processing the set of candidate items with the computing system to identify the set of recommended items based on a calculated rating for the user for the set of candidate items; providing at least one electronic coupon to the user'"'"'s mobile computing device for selected ones of the set of recommended items; and providing electronic location indicia to the user'"'"'s mobile computing device identifying a physical location of the one or more selected merchants carrying the selected ones of the set of recommended items. - View Dependent Claims (16, 17, 18, 19, 20, 21, 22, 23, 24, 25, 26)

27. A method of identifying a set of recommended items to a first user, comprising:
-
correlating a first item to one or more potential second items using a computing system and a data repository associated with the computing system to identify a set of candidate items predicted to be of interest to the first user, the data repository containing at least one rating for the first item for the user; wherein the at least one rating for the first item for the first user is provided by a second user as a prediction rating for the first user during a group item sampling event during which the first item was sampled by said second user; further wherein said second user is identified as a social network friend of said first user; identifying a user physical location based on location data for the user provided by a user mobile computing device; correlating the user physical location to one or more selected merchants in the vicinity of the user physical location with the computing system, wherein the one or more selected merchants are identified by the computing system to carry one or more of the candidate items; in response to detecting the one or more merchants in the vicinity of the user physical location, processing the set of candidate items with the computing system to identify the set of recommended items based on a calculated rating for the user for the set of candidate items; providing at least one electronic coupon to the user'"'"'s mobile computing device for selected ones of the set of recommended items; and providing electronic location indicia to the user'"'"'s mobile computing device identifying a physical location of the one or more selected merchants carrying the selected ones of the set of recommended items.
